    Loadouts tool

    hello,


    I've been trying to make a visual tool for that.
    at the moment it just cover Spitfires and hurricanes (I will do for 109 later)
    here are some screenshots to explain how it works :

    first window:
    All your existing loadout can be managed from here
    w1.jpg

    second and 3rd window:
    are to creates, save or modify some loadouts
    w2.jpg

    w3.jpg

    You you need to build some belts (set/serie of ammunitions for a gun) and save them with a proper name. Once that done it is easy to load your guns/planes or to save your load as a preset for later.
    of course your existing loadouts are saved as presets.
    of course and unfortunately CoD must be relaunch in order modifications are taken in account.
    no need to install, just extract and launch
    it works on user.ini file if it is located in ...Documents\1C SoftClub\il-2 sturmovik cliffs of dover - MOD. as far as I know, for some reasons, it is not the case for everybody
    just let me know if you find some bugs !



    update 2.2


    loadout v22.rar

    small update for a better compatibity

    - no more crash without user.ini in the right place. Creates a new one from scratch. (it is a good idea to delete tem.tem file from ...\1C SoftClub\il-2 sturmovik cliffs of dover - MOD\belt to be able to use any planes)
    - No more crash because of the " character that appears sometimes (don't ask me why) in the user.ini for many people
    - no more bug in game with the space character of user.ini. They are replaced by _
